What’s with the saggy skin?

Leon Venter from Kimberley writes: I saw this herd of giraffe in Mokala National Park in the Northern Cape. A few of them had very loose skin. Is this caused by a nutritional deficiency due to the long drought?

Wildlife expert LD van Essen says: It’s hard to give a definitive answer to this question. If the reader had taken photos of the giraffes over a long period of time, we would have been able to tell whether the skin folds changed in size and/or position, and it would have been easier to explain.
